Analysis
In 2023, merchandise exports by the reporting economy (current us$), per in Poland stood at 1.24 million current US$ per square kilometre. That is the highest value across all 54 years on record.
The figure is up 5.9% on the previous year and up 85.5% over ten years.
Over the whole period, merchandise exports by the reporting economy (current us$), per in Poland peaked at 1.24 million current US$ per square kilometre in 2023 and was at its lowest, 4,339 current US$ per square kilometre, in 1970.
That places Poland 33rd out of 204 countries with data for 2023, putting it in the top quarter.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

How this figure is calculated
Merchandise exports by the reporting economy (current US$) divided by Land area (sq. km), matched on country and year. Neither publisher issues this ratio as a series; it is computed here from both.
Merchandise exports by the reporting economy (current US$) ÷ Land area (sq. km)
Computed from
- Merchandise exports by the reporting economy Staff estimates, World Bank (WB)
- Land area FAOSTAT, Food and Agriculture Organization of the United Nations (FAO)
Statizoid computes this series; the underlying measurements belong to the publishers named above. The arithmetic is applied to every country and year where both inputs report, and nothing is estimated unless the page says so.
